Are blue chip shares a good investment?

Are blue chip shares a good investment?

Blue-chip stocks typically have solid balance sheets, steady cash flows, proven business models, and a history of increasing dividends. For that reason, investors generally consider blue-chip stocks to be among the most secure stock investments because of their track records and performance history.

How do I cancel OCBC blue chip?

How do I cancel my application? You may submit an instruction to us through OCBC Online Banking. Go to the Blue Chip Investment Plan page, select ‘Amend your plan’, and choose ‘Stop monthly investments / Cancel my BCIP application’ in Section 2c.

Do all blue chip stocks pay dividends?

The simplest set of poker chips comes in three colors – red, white and blue. As you might have guessed, the blue chips are the highest in value. While not all blue chip stocks pay a dividend, most do because they are generally mature businesses and have significant retained earnings and cash flow to distribute.

    What is a blue chip investment plan?

    OCBC Blue Chip Investment Plan is a regular savings plan that allows users to invest by contributing a fixed amount each month. Its minimum investment is S$ 100 a month. The investment plan invests your money in a portfolio of up to 30 ETFs and stocks. You get to enjoy dividends directly from your OCBC account.

    Why is it called blue chip?

    The term “blue chip” comes from the game of poker, where blue chips are the highest value pieces. A company must be well-known, well-established, and well-capitalized to be a blue chip.

    Is a blue chip stock risky?

    You can buy blue chip stocks as individual stocks or through funds that contain tens or hundreds of stocks. Investing in individual shares of blue chip stocks comes with greater risk than investing in diversified mutual funds and exchange-traded funds (ETFs).
